PSYC 7333 - Pediatric PsychologyCredit Hours: 3 Lecture: 3 Lab: 0
This course will provide training and information related to providing clinical services with children and adolescents within a medical setting, to gain competency in treating patients presenting with a range of medical conditions, and to develop skills for designing and implementing research involving medically ill patients. This course will also provide information regarding the interaction between mental and physical health and ethical and sociocultural considerations in behavioral medicine.
Prerequisites: Admission to the Health Service Psychology program.
